Output 6ba908f9e36dcb70d88d6971044f2ff64514c6d0b51bcdf72bb8c53f9b38149c:23

value
525930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2815928d245f0d84b59a5fcaa4882784bad21a8a OP_EQUALVERIFY OP_CHECKSIG
address
14ewsZA9Pm4pY2kdhoHwkeCvQd99im556s
transaction
6ba908f9e36dcb70d88d6971044f2ff64514c6d0b51bcdf72bb8c53f9b38149c
confirmations
610
spent
true